hot dipped galvanized pipe coating welded mesh, also known as Concrete Weight Coating Mesh, is a special material that is made using high-quality, low carbon steel wire with a galvanized coating surface. This mesh can be made from either electric (cold) galvanized wire or hot dipped galvanized wire that meets ASTM standards. The line wires are deeply crimped and then welded to form a wave structure, with 6-line, 8-line, and 10-line options available for selection.
The wave structure makes it easy to coat the mesh with concrete and then submerge it in water or earth. The Pipeline Reinforced Mesh has excellent and strong corrosion and rust-resistant performance, thereby preventing concrete weight coated pipelines from being damaged during installation and after it is in place. This feature makes it widely used for Subsea Gas & Oil Pipeline projects and other industries.

hot dipped galvanized pipe coating welded mesh is a crucial component in reinforcing subsea oil and gas pipelines. Subsea pipelines face extreme environmental conditions, including high pressure and temperature, and exposure to corrosive seawater. Reinforced mesh provides additional strength and durability to the pipeline to withstand these conditions, ensuring the pipeline's safe and efficient operation.
For pipelines that run across river or stream beds, additional support and reinforcement are required to distribute the weight of the pipeline more evenly across the bed. This reduces the risk of damage to the river or stream bed. Pipeline reinforced mesh provides this additional support and reinforcement, ensuring the pipeline's safe operation.
